Surkovs
Surkovs is a Russian-language surname. In Cyrillic it is Сурков; the masculine form is Surkov and the feminine form is Surkova. The English plural Surkovs is used when referring to multiple people bearing the name. The surname is most common in Russia and in other countries of the former Soviet Union, with bearers in diaspora communities around the world. The exact origin is uncertain; it is generally regarded as a patronymic or nickname-derived name based on a root that may have referred to a profession, a nickname, or an individual's ancestor.
Notable bearers of the name include Vladislav Surkov (born 1962), a Russian politician and government official
